Choosing the Right French Doors

When considering French doors, the very first action is choosing the best style and products. French doors are typically made from wood, fiberglass, or vinyl, each offering distinct advantages.

Table 1: Comparison of French Door Materials

ProductProsConsBest For
WoodAesthetic appeal, adjustableExpensive, requires maintenanceStandard and traditional homes
FiberglassHigh energy effectiveness, resilientRestricted designs compared to woodModern and energy-efficient homes
VinylLow maintenance, affordableMinimal aesthetic alternativesBudget-friendly choices

Step-by-Step Installation Process

Installing French doors is a task that can be made with some basic DIY abilities. Follow these steps for a successful installation.

Step 1: Measure the Door Opening

  1. Width and Height: Measure the height and width of the door frame. Guarantee that you account for any trim or molding.
  2. Inspect for Squareness: Use a level to confirm that your door frame is square. If it's not, you may need to make modifications.

Action 2: Prepare the Door Frame

Action 3: Install the Door Frame (If Required)

  1. Add New Frame: Position the new frame into the door opening.
  2. Level the Frame: Use shims to make sure the frame is level and plumb.
  3. Protect the Frame: Fasten the frame into place with screws.

Step 4: Hang the Doors

  1. Attach Hinges: Secure the hinges to the doors initially before attaching them to the frame.
  2. Position the Doors: Lift the doors into place, placing the hinges into the pre-drilled holes on the frame.
  3. Level the Doors: Ensure that both doors are level and aligned effectively.

Maintenance Tips for French Doors

To keep your French doors looking great and working well, regular maintenance is necessary. Here are some tips:

  1. Clean the Glass: Use a glass cleaner routinely to keep the panes clear.
  2. Inspect Hardware: Periodically inspect hinges and handles for tightness. Change any used components.
  3. Examine Weatherstripping: Ensure that the weatherstripping stays undamaged to prevent drafts.
  4. Paint and Stain: Reapply paint or stain every few years to secure the wood from the components.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Q1: Can I set up French doors myself, or should I work with a professional?A: While many property owners can successfully set up French doors with standard DIY skills, hiring a professional is suggested for those unpredictable about their capabilities or who want to ensure a flawless surface.

Q2: How long does it require to set up French doors?A: Installation can take anywhere from 3 to 6 hours, depending upon your experience and the complexity of the project.

Q3: Are French doors energy-efficient?A: Yes, contemporary French doors can be energy-efficient, particularly when made from insulated products and appropriately sealed.

Q4: What is the typical expense of setting up French doors?A: The cost can vary widely depending on the products, labor, and geographical area however typically ranges from ₤ 800 to ₤ 4,000 including installation.

Q5: How do I preserve my French doors?A: Regular cleansing, checking hardware, examining weatherstripping, and refinishing the surface as necessary will assist keep your doors.
